Asymmetric Anthracite Polyurethane Wall Panel and Modern Lounge Area

IndoorModernCustom
2022

This interior design showcases a balanced fusion of industrial coolness and modern comfort. The main focal point, the accent wall, features floor-to-ceiling vertical lines that create an optical illusion, making the ceiling appear higher than it is. Sunlight filtering from the right casts delicate shadows across the surfaces, highlighting the matte texture of the anthracite finish, while the high contrast with the clean white sofa adds a sense of spaciousness. Dominated by minimalist lines, the geometric movement breaks the stillness to create a dynamic atmosphere.

Crafted from high-density polyurethane, the P851350 vertical slat profiles are arranged in a rhythmic sequence on the wall. The flat wall molding (+flatwallmolding+) elements used in this custom design are not just lined up side-by-side; they are cut at varying lengths and angled ends to create a striking three-dimensional relief effect. The impact-resistant structure and smooth surface quality of these products ensure a flawless finish, even with dark paint applications. The asymmetric placement of the slats establishes a personalized design language that stands out from standard panel installations.

The technique applied in this project goes beyond standard precast installation, embodying an 'on-site composition' approach. After being cut with CNC precision and mounted to the wall, the polyurethane profiles were finished with a water-based matte interior paint. Thanks to the lightweight nature of the material, the load on large wall surfaces is minimized, and the installation process is shortened using fast-curing adhesives. Since polyurethane is completely moisture-resistant, this elegant wall design retains its shape without cracking or warping over time, promising long-lasting durability.

To adapt a similar design to your own living space, you can choose deep tones like navy blue or dark emerald green instead of anthracite to create a more dramatic ambiance. If your space is small, painting the same wall molding (+wallmolding+) layout in light gray or cream tones will add rich texture without compromising the perception of depth. For furniture, choosing a light-colored sofa in linen or soft-textured fabrics, as seen in the image, will soften the sharp geometric lines and provide a perfectly balanced aesthetic.

Design Details

The dominant use of vertical lines on the wall establishes a perfect cruciform balance with the horizontal plane of the sofa. The light hitting at a 45-degree angle emphasizes the depth variations (3D effect) between the slats, turning a static wall into a living sculpture. Thanks to its light-absorbing quality, the anthracite tone visually pushes the white sofa forward, sharpening the focal point. The random angles at the ends of the slats soften rigid architectural rules, bringing an artistic freedom to the space.
